The company I work in has a Rapid Prototyping Division where we have a few of the different RP systems, SLA, SLS, DMLS, FDM, 3D printer and thermojet system...
The work volume of such machines are quite limited. Probably a good way to build patterns of very intricate small scale parts, and using these patterns to create moulds for casting the parts. But definitely not for big plugs, etc., as the build material are definitely not cheap.

I am sorry I am not able to estimate a pricing for you.
But besides materials, there are other factors that would need to be added up in the cost, e.g, modelling time, running time (which depends on the resolution/layer thickness the model is built in) and post processing job to strengthen the part.
Inverstmast quote would probably be a good reference for pricing for a job carried out by a service bureau. But can I ask if the $125 based on 3D printing technique using a ZCorp printer (as in you tube video)?

I've always wonderd why rapid prototyping is't used more among modellers. It's a great way to produce smaller series of parts which now days are pretty strong and fully usable.
At work we use this method pretty often before ordering injection moulding tools, but also for fixtures where the SLS-part is the actual part used in production.
